Bug ID: 88584 Summary: GCC thinks that the type is complete dispite shaddowing. Product: gcc Version: 9.0 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: P3 Component: c Assignee: unassigned at gcc dot gnu.org Reporter: anders.granlund.0 at gmail dot com Target Milestone: --- Test program (prog.c): int a[1] = { 0 }; int main() { int a; { extern int a[]; sizeof (a); } } Compilation command line: gcc prog.c -Wall -Wextra -std=c11 -pedantic-errors Observed behaviour: No error messages are outputed. Expected behaviour: An error message. Because the file scope declaration is shaddowed a should not have a complete type in sizeof (a). Note: Clang outputs the expected error message for the program.
